Transaction 4123003bf242ccdc1091557812da645d44c2810cc4e1b13fd49d6632bab6b6fa

1 Input
2 Outputs
  • 4123003bf242ccdc1091557812da645d44c2810cc4e1b13fd49d6632bab6b6fa:0
  • value  66508906
    address  bc1qfx2fse9redmzf2lrc4wrarsfcf9ce7nqzw30cy
  • 4123003bf242ccdc1091557812da645d44c2810cc4e1b13fd49d6632bab6b6fa:1
  • value  3432437
    address  338UfuuVtrNs359NkDUYpY7rzzaFVMDtBn